Commit 47b5ac7daa46 ("drm/atomic: Add new atomic_create_state callback
to drm_private_obj") introduced a new pattern for allocating drm object
states.

Instead of relying on the reset() callback, it created a new
atomic_create_state hook. This is helpful because reset is a bit
overloaded: it's used to create the initial software state, reset it,
but also reset the hardware.

It can also be used either at probe time, to create the initial state
and possibly reset the hardware to an expected default, but also during
suspend/resume.

Both these cases come with different expectations too: during the
initialization, we want to initialize all states, but during
suspend/resume, drm_private_states for example are expected to be kept
around.

And reset() isn't fallible, which makes it harder to handle
initialization errors properly.

It's also only relevant for some drivers, since all the helpers for
reset only create a new state, and don't touch the hardware at all.

It was thus decided to create a new hook that would allocate and
initialize a pristine state without any side effect: atomic_create_state
to untangle a bit some of it, and to separate the
initialization with the actual reset one might need during a
suspend/resume.

Let's continue the transition to the new pattern with drm_colorop.
